The French Minister of the Interior of France has blamed Liverpool fans for the stadium issues at the Champions League final.
Gerald Darmanin blamed the events on fans with fake tickets and claimed fans attacked stewards.
He also thanked police for mobilising.
His statement translated reads: "Thousands of British 'supporters', without tickets or with counterfeit tickets, forced entry and sometimes assaulted the stewards.
"Thank you to the very many police forces mobilised this evening in this difficult context."
